Abstract

This article aims to investigate the relationship between ethical leadership, accountability, and the transformation towards technological innovation to drive sustainability. The research employs a literature review of 82 articles from multidisciplinary databases, focusing on the interaction between ethical leadership principles, accountability, and their impact on innovation. The main findings indicate that ethical leadership emphasizing moral values is crucial in enhancing technological innovation by promoting accountability. Ethical leadership tends to shape moral identity and create an ethical environment, positively impacting organizational performance. Meanwhile, accountability is a critical element of maintaining and creating broader value. This research provides guidance for leaders, researchers, and policymakers. Maintaining a balance between ethical leadership, technological innovation, and accounta-bility is an effective strategy to ensure sustainable development for a country. Implementing solid ethical leadership and technological innovation practices is crucial in responding to accountability and building societal trust.
